Recycling windows backup tapes into backup exec 9.1

Dave_York
Level 2
This may be an easy answer... However, I'm pretty new to BackupExec...

We just upgraded a server from Windows NT backup to BackupExec 9.1... We have old tapes that have data (that can be overwritten) that were written with NTBackup headers... When backupexec loads the tape, it says 'unrecognized media' and EJECTS the tape.

This leaves me with two questions... A) How do I prevent it from ejecting the tape when it's detected as unrecognized B) How can I get it to automatically reformat the tape into a backupexec format?

Some more information if anyone is interested... The alerts go something like this in the alerts tab:

(10:15 Job Runs)
10:15AM Media Unrecognized
10:16AM Please remove media from the drive
10:20AM Please remove media from the drive
10:20AM The device is not ready

I'm assuming this means what I said in my original post, that it doesnt recognize the tape, ejects it, the job keeps trying to use the drive with no tape in it then gives the 'device not ready' alert.

As Backup Exec states "Unrecognized media" execute the following steps:-

1.Perfomr inventory on the tape..
1.Go to the Devices tab > Select the drive > Right-click and select inventory

2.Also install teh latest drivers:
VERITAS Backup Exec (tm) 9.1 - Device Driver Installer (20050115) - Includes Tape Driver Release (20041231) and Robotic Library Release (45) (Intel Only) http://seer.support.veritas.com/docs/273853.htm
